ELS V7 Problem

Featured Replies

Did you enable all of the cars in the ELS.ini? If not, there's your problem. Open the ELS.ini and enable your cars. Also, if you have a trainer, disable the keys, they can sometimes interfere with ELS. Lastly, if neither of those work, do you have ELS enabled cars installed? If not, ELS won't work on those cars.
